El monitoreo del contenido de carbono en ecosistemas de alta montaña ha cobrado importancia en la actualidad, dado el papel potencial que éstos pueden desempeñar como sumideros o fuentes del mismo y, consecuentemente, como reductores de la emisión de gases de efecto invernadero. La primera Comunicación Nacional (CN1) de Colombia para la Convención Marco de Naciones Unidas para el Cambio Climático determinó que uno de los tipos de ecosistemas colombianos más vulnerables a los efectos del cambio climático serían los de alta montaña. Con un aumento proyectado para el 2050 en la temperatura media anual del aire para el territorio nacional entre una variación en la precipitación entre 15%, se espera que el 78% de los nevados y el 56% de los páramos desaparezcan. Al importante papel que cumplen los páramos, los bosques alto andinos y las nieves perpetuas como ecosistemas de alta montaña, como sumideros de dióxido de carbono, se suma la necesidad de su conservación, justificada en el hecho de que en ellos se encuentran almacenadas cantidades significativas de carbono, cuyas eventuales emisiones deben ser evitadas controlando la tala y las prácticas de manejo insostenibles (IDEAM, 2002). En el presente libro se describen los principales métodos para el estudio y monitoreo del ciclo de carbono en ecosistemas de alta montaña y presenta los protocolos para calcular el almacenamiento de carbono en vegetación, suelos y sistemas acuáticos en estas áreas del territorio nacional, teniendo como referencia el Parque Nacional Natural (PNN) Chingaza y el Parque Nacional Natural (PNN) Los Nevados. Los estudios de caso se realizaron en áreas intervenidas y no intervenidas de zonas de páramo y bosque alto andino de los Andes colombianos.

The loss and fragmentation of natural habitats is one of the major issues in wildlife management and conservation. Habitat "corridors" are sometimes proposed as an important element within a conservation strategy. Examples are given of corridors both as pathways and as habitats in their own right. Includes detailed reviews of principles relevant to the design and management of corridors, their place in regional approaches to conservation planning, and recommendations for research and management.

The European Forest Institute (EFI) has five Research and Development priority ar eas: forest sustainability, forestry and possible climate change, structural changes in markets for forest products and services, policy analysis, and forest sector informa tion services and research methodology. In the area of forest sustainability our most important activity has been the project "Growth trends of European forests", the re sults of which are presented in this book. The project was started in August 1993 under the leadership of Prof. Dr. Heinrich Spiecker from the University of Freiburg, Germany, and it is one of the first EFI's research projects after its establishment in 1993. The main purpose of the project was to analyse whether site productivity has changed in European forests during the last decades. While several forest growth studies have been published at local, re gional and national levels, this project has aimed at stimulating a joint effort in iden tifying and quantifying possible growth trends and their spatial and temporal extent at the European level. Debate on forest decline and possible climate change, as well as considerations re lated to the long term supply of wood underline the importance of this project, both from environmental and industrial points of view. Knowledge on possible changes in growth trends is vital for the sustainable management of forest ecosystems.

Payments for Environmental Services (PES) are being considered worldwide with great interest and expectation. Proposals to create agreements in which beneficiaries of environmental services pay landowners directly for the provision or protection of these services are innovative and promising. But what real PES experiences are actually out there? This work assesses a range of PES or PES-type experiences in one country, Bolivia, in the fields of carbon sequestration, protection of watershed services, biodiversity and aesthetic landscape values. The report concludes that while none of the generally young initiatives adhere fully to the principle of PES as developed in the theoretical literature, many experiment with some of the relevant PES mechanisms. Protection of watersheds and landscape values are the most common types, though the implementing intermediaries often have underlying biodiversity-protection goals. Main obstacles to PES implementation include ideological resistance against the PES concept, the difficulty of building trust between buyers and sellers, and limited willingness to pay on behalf of service users. During their relatively short lifetime, basically all initiatives had been successful in making service sellers (PES recipients) better off in economic terms, while the effectiveness in achieving environmental objectives and securing positive social impacts so far remained more variable. In some cases, redesigning these initiatives to bring them closer to the full PES principles could also enable them to more effectively achieve positive environmental and livelihood outcomes.

Measuring and Monitoring Biological Diversity is the first book to provide comprehensive coverage of standard methods for biodiversity sampling of amphibians, with information on analyzing and using data that will interest biologists in general. In this manual, nearly fifty herpetologists recommend ten standard sampling procedures for measuring and monitoring amphibian and many other populations. The contributors discuss each procedure, along with the circumstances for its appropriate use. In addition, they provide a detailed protocol for each procedure's implementation, a list of necessary equipment and personnel, and suggestions for analyzing the data. The data obtained using these standard methods are comparable across sites and through time and, as a result, are extremely useful for making decisions about habitat protection, sustained use, and restoration—decisions that are particularly relevant for threatened amphibian populations.

A fascinating work that provides a wealth of information on one of the world’s most biodiverse ecosystems. This is the result of investigations by almost 30 groups of researchers from various disciplines. They performed ecosystem analyses following two gradients: an altitudinal gradient and a gradient of land use intensity and ecosystem regeneration following human use. Based on these analyses, this volume discusses these findings in a huge variety of subject areas.
